Import Candidates (CSV / CV)
Add candidates to a job's pipeline yourself, one at a time or in bulk from a CSV.
Where to add candidates
Two buttons on the hiring pipeline
Open a job's hiring pipeline from Applications. At the top you'll find two buttons: Add Applicant to add one person by hand, and Import Candidates to bulk-import from a spreadsheet.
Add one candidate by hand
Click Add Applicant to open Add Applicant Manually, then fill in the candidate's details:
- First name, last name, email: the only required fields.
- CV (optional): drop in a PDF or DOCX up to 10 MB. CVs can only be attached one candidate at a time.
- Phone, country, LinkedIn, notes: all optional, to round out the profile.
Import many from a CSV
Upload, map columns, review, import
Click Import Candidates, choose CSV file, and follow four steps: Upload, Map columns, Review and Import. There's no fixed template, you upload any CSV and map its columns to WizzHire's fields.
- Limits: up to 5 MB and 1,000 rows. Rows beyond 1,000 are dropped.
- Fields: first name, last name and email are required; phone, country, LinkedIn and notes are optional. WizzHire auto-suggests the mapping for you.
Review and fix before importing
The Review step shows how many rows are ready, invalid or duplicates before anything is saved. You can skip individual rows, and duplicates are caught automatically:
- Duplicates by email: the same email twice in your file, or someone who already applied to this job, is skipped instead of added twice.
- Fix and re-upload: download the skipped or failed rows, correct them, and import again. The rest go straight into the pipeline.
After importing
Imported and manually added candidates appear in the pipeline with an Added badge, so you can tell them apart from Registered applicants (who applied with an account) and Guest applicants.
